targets: add TARGET_HAS_BUZZER to c11x, c139 and dsample This new target config preprocessor symbol was introduced in Tourmaline in connection with the new approach to playing buzzer melodies via PWT, properly omitting the responsible code on targets where BU output controls the vibrator instead. That code is not present in Magnetite and we have no plans to backport it here, but target header files should be kept consistent between the two trees, especially given that we plan to support FC Venus target in Magnetite.

| Purpose:    Output functions for primitives from SM to the UPM entity.
|             For design details, see:
|             8010.908 SM Detailed Specification
+---------------------------------------------------------------------------*/

/*==== DECLARATION CONTROL =================================================*/

/*==== INCLUDES ============================================================*/

#include "sm.h"

#include "sm_upm_output_handler.h"
#include "sm_qos.h"

/*==== CONSTS ===============================================================*/

/*==== TYPES ================================================================*/

/*==== LOCALS ===============================================================*/

/*==== PUBLIC FUNCTIONS =====================================================*/

/*
+------------------------------------------------------------------------------
| Function    : send_sm_activate_started_ind
+------------------------------------------------------------------------------
| Description : Allocate, pack and send SM_ACTIVATE_STARTED_IND primitive.
|
| Parameters  : context   - Pointer to context data
+------------------------------------------------------------------------------
*/
void send_sm_activate_started_ind(struct T_SM_CONTEXT_DATA *context)
{
  (void)TRACE_FUNCTION("send_sm_activate_started_ind");

  {
    PALLOC(prim, SM_ACTIVATE_STARTED_IND);

    /*lint -e613 (Possible use of null pointer 'prim' in left argument to operator '->') */
    prim->nsapi           = context->nsapi;
    prim->rat             = sm_get_current_rat();

    (void)PSEND(hCommUPM, prim);
   /*lint +e613 (Possible use of null pointer 'prim' in left argument to operator '->') */	
  }
}

/*
+------------------------------------------------------------------------------
| Function    : send_sm_activate_ind
+------------------------------------------------------------------------------
| Description : Allocate, pack and send SM_ACTIVATE_IND primitive.
|
| Parameters  : context   - Pointer to context data
+------------------------------------------------------------------------------
*/
void send_sm_activate_ind(struct T_SM_CONTEXT_DATA *context)
{
  (void)TRACE_FUNCTION("send_sm_activate_ind");

  {
    PALLOC(prim, SM_ACTIVATE_IND);

    /*lint -e613 (Possible use of null pointer 'prim' in left argument to operator '->') */
    prim->nsapi           = context->nsapi;
    prim->sapi            = context->sapi;
    prim->radio_prio      = context->radio_prio;
    if (sm_is_pfi_included(context)) {
      prim->pkt_flow_id   = context->pfi;
    } else {
      prim->pkt_flow_id = (U8)PS_PKT_FLOW_ID_NOT_PRES;
    }
    sm_qos_copy_from_sm(&prim->qos, &context->accepted_qos, &prim->ctrl_qos);

    if ((context->flags & SM_CONTEXT_FLAG_COMP_PARAMS) != (U8)0) {
      prim->v_comp_params = (U8)TRUE;
      memcpy(&prim->comp_params, &context->comp_params, sizeof(T_NAS_comp_params));
    } else {
      prim->v_comp_params = (U8)FALSE;
    }

    (void)PSEND(hCommUPM, prim);
    /*lint +e613 (Possible use of null pointer 'prim' in left argument to operator '->') */	
  }
}

/*
+------------------------------------------------------------------------------
| Function    : send_sm_deactivate_ind
+------------------------------------------------------------------------------
| Description : Allocate, pack and send SM_DEACTIVATE_IND primitive.
|
| Parameters  : context   - Pointer to context data
+------------------------------------------------------------------------------
*/
void send_sm_deactivate_ind(U16 nsapi_set, T_PS_rel_ind rel_ind)
{
  (void)TRACE_FUNCTION("send_sm_deactivate_ind");

  {
    PALLOC(prim, SM_DEACTIVATE_IND);
   
    /*lint -e613 (Possible use of null pointer 'prim' in left argument to operator '->') */
    prim->nsapi_set       = nsapi_set;
    prim->rel_ind         = (U8)rel_ind;

    (void)PSEND(hCommUPM, prim);
    /*lint +e613 (Possible use of null pointer 'prim' in left argument to operator '->') */	
  }
}

/*
+------------------------------------------------------------------------------
| Function    : send_sm_modify_ind
+------------------------------------------------------------------------------
| Description : Allocate, pack and send SM_MODIFY_IND primitive.
|
| Parameters  : context   - Pointer to context data
+------------------------------------------------------------------------------
*/
void send_sm_modify_ind(struct T_SM_CONTEXT_DATA *context)
{
  (void)TRACE_FUNCTION("send_sm_modify_ind");

  {
    PALLOC(prim, SM_MODIFY_IND);

    /*lint -e613 (Possible use of null pointer 'prim' in left argument to operator '->') */
    prim->nsapi           = context->nsapi;
    prim->sapi            = context->sapi;
    prim->radio_prio      = context->radio_prio;
    if (sm_is_pfi_included(context)) {
      prim->pkt_flow_id   = context->pfi;
    } else {
      prim->pkt_flow_id = (U8)PS_PKT_FLOW_ID_NOT_PRES;
    }
    sm_qos_copy_from_sm(&prim->qos, &context->accepted_qos, &prim->ctrl_qos);

    (void)PSEND(hCommUPM, prim);
    /*lint +e613 (Possible use of null pointer 'prim' in left argument to operator '->') */	
  }
}
